mayan prediction is going to happen in 2012. c surfing for hours on the internet consumes a lot of electricity and is harmful to the environment. however, a new ecological pc saves energy as it operates:it produces about 70 percent less co2 than conventional computers.as a work tool, a leisure activity resource, and a personal assistant, computers seem to be everywhere. yet the environmental performance for todays computers leaves a lot to be improved: they rapidly become out of date, and typically contain poisonous materials and individual parts that are difficult to recycle. moreover, they consume plenty of power whose production, in return, causes the release of co2 into the atmosphere.employees at the micropro company in ireland, teaming with colleagues at the fraunhofer institute for reliability and microintegration izm in berlin, have engineered a woodenframe computer with reduced environment impact. as the first computer for its class, the“iameco”(pronounced i-am-eco) was awarded the “eu ecolabel”, the european unions environmental label. “this touch-screen pc has very low energy consumption over the entire life cycle” explains alexander schlosser, scientist at izm.over the full product life cycle, it releases 70 percent less co2 than a typical desktop pc with monitor. in addition, it can be easily recycled. of the materials used, 98 percent can be recycled. indeed, 20 percent of the computer can be reused immediatelyin other words, many parts can be reused for repairing other computerssuch as parts of the wooden frame.29. paragraph 2 mainly
